Upscale Daiquiri Bar To Join Carrollton Community

A new daiquiri bar called Southern Social is heading to 124 Rome Street in Carrollton. The spot will likely open in March.

Couple Ashley and Edward Daniel are behind the forthcoming bar. Ashley told What Now Atlanta that they hope to bring something different to the area.

“As we’ve gotten older, we would like a place to go out that’s more upscale,” Ashley said. “We were always going into Atlanta, and we wanted to bring some of that to where we are locally.”

The 3,000-square-foot space will feature older aesthetics already in the building, such as brick walls and cabinetry. There will be eight to 10 daiquiri machines featuring rotating flavors.

They hope to offer live music such as DJs on the weekends and serve as a hub for local social events.

Menu items will include elevated shareable appetizers such as salads, dips, charcuterie boards and pizzas. Eventually, they might expand the menu to feature additional food options.
